The IP address is a logical address that is assigned to your network card, it helps identify your computer on the network and its also used for communication with the network. Network Administrators assign IP Addresses according to certain rules and regulations.

DNS is the system that translates domain names into IP addresses. It stands for Domain Name System, and it is an Internet Engineering Task Force (IETF) standard name service that lets computers register and resolve domain names.

Cell phone text messages use the SMS (Short Message Service) protocol and most cellular service providers charge fees to send and receive this messages.
There are, however, numerous methods to send text messages for free.
